[ QUOTE ]
So i have to be right here 31% of the time to break even. Am I?


[/ QUOTE ]

That's pretty much correct. I think you are good here far less than 31%. I see only two possibilities that you are good:

1) Villain is a strong player who knows that you are a player capable of folding a hand like top pair played this way. But in that case why wouldn't he check raise all in on the turn on a semi-bluff?

2) Villain is a complete donk who just wants to win the pot or go home. But in this case I doubt he would insta-bet. He would most likely think for a moment before going all in. The instabet tells me he had either thought about it beforehand (had a set) or hit his card on the river (T7, Jc9c).

I think you are good only around 1/10 here.

I limp preflop like you did and fold to a bet and a call on the flop because I was playing 98s to make a big hand (i.e. a decent draw, two pair, trips.) You end up with second best hand spewing chips just too much if you're trying to play it for top pair value especially when you don't have a read on how villains in the hand play. Reverse implied odds of your hand on this flop is just aweful.

If I did raise the flop like you did and got a call then I'd check behind on the turn because you're just not ahead often enough to worry about protecting against the flush draw. So you keep the pot small and it makes your decision easier on the river.
